When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Bourne End?
The weather is important when you’re discovering new places, so here’s some information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 5°C. Average annual precipitation for Bourne End is 695 mm.

What's the best way to get to and around Bourne End while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in and around Bourne End in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the closest airport, which is Heathrow Airport (LHR), located 12.9 mi (20.8 km) away from the city centre. An alternative is London (LTN-Luton), situated 25.5 mi (41 km) away. Once you’ve arrived, you may want to make use of public transport. If you’re hoping to explore more of the area, make your way to Bourne End Station to hop on a train.
